    Having met many Swedes and a member of many Swedish organizations here in the States, I have found the biggest difference between me and the Swedes I met is they (Swedes) are more reserved. Not as open, at first. In fact, they can be very suspicious if you (me) open up too quickly. Even just being too friendly can make them think you are a bit "off".
